hydra

A simple, cross-platform password manager using python+kivy. Portable for desktop and android.

Hydra can create, read, and edit AES-encrypted password file containers on disk. There's currently no cloud integration; I simply use Google Drive (or whatever app you like) to manage the password file(s) and push/pull with my desktop/laptops/phones, since Drive is locked down to your Google account and the files are AES encrypted in addition.

Considering automating this feature, but I find that after the initial creation and adding all my common sites, I really don't update the password files all that often.

Usage

In Windows you can run the app installer to make life easy, or simply use the .py, .kv files if you're comfortable with Python. On Android, you'll want to install the APK file.

If you don't already have a hydra password file, your first run you'll want to create one, and use a good password to secure it (these are the keys to the kingdom, after all). I like to end them in ".hydra" (for example: secure.hydra, pass.hydra, etc.) but that's currently not enforced. Then create as many sites/services as you like; every time you click "New Password" it will ask you the name of the account/site/service and password length to generate (I suggest using the maximum allowed by the account/site/service; usually 15-30). Hydra will create a unique, random, secure password.

Nothing is stored on disk until you click "Save File". Clicking "Exit" will leave a previously opened file exactly how it was, and negate creating a new file.

That's cool and all, but how does it work? (a.k.a. I'm too lazy to read the source code)

Most of the code is all about the GUI, and the bulk of the size of the compiled packages are because of dependencies (kivy for the GUI, Microsoft Visual C++, python interpreter, etc.).

That said, the core of the program essentially creates/decrypts a file on disk assumed to be an AES-encrypted pickle file, loads it into memory as a python dictionary and allows you to interact with it (by creating new passwords, deleting old ones, etc.). When finished, if you clicked "save" the app will save the dictionary back to a pickle and re-encrypt it (if you clicked save), and if you cliked "exit" the original encrypted file is unmodified.

That's...really all there is to it. I did say it was a simple password manager :).
